From raw meeting notes to structured minutes

The generator separates discussion, confirmed decisions, and supported follow-up details so the meeting record is easier to scan and reuse.

Meeting notes

Sarah: The onboarding flow is nearly ready. Two mobile validation issues still need to be fixed.Daniel: Support needs the final launch date by Thursday.Sarah: We agreed to keep the current onboarding design. I will fix the validation issues before Wednesday’s review.Daniel: After the review, I will confirm the final launch date with support.

Meeting minutes

Meeting overview The team reviewed onboarding readiness and remaining launch work.Participants Sarah, DanielDiscussion points • Two mobile validation issues remain. • Support needs the final launch date by Thursday.Decisions • Keep the current onboarding design.Next steps • Sarah: Fix the validation issues before Wednesday’s review. • Daniel: Confirm the final launch date with support after the review.

Example shown for workflow illustration. Generated minutes should always be checked against the original transcript or notes before they are treated as an official record.

What affects the quality of AI meeting minutes?

Good source material makes it easier to create reliable minutes. Ambiguous or incomplete notes can limit what the tool can safely organize without guessing.

Source detail and speaker context

Clear speaker labels and complete notes make it easier to identify participants, separate discussion, and understand who committed to a task.

Decision clarity

Suggestions, open questions, rejected ideas, and tentative language should not be treated as final decisions unless the meeting clearly confirms them.

Owners, dates, and deadlines

Important names and timing details should be checked against the source. The tool should leave unsupported owners or deadlines empty rather than inventing them.

What is the difference between meeting minutes and a meeting summary?

A meeting summary gives a shorter overview of the conversation. Meeting minutes are usually more structured and are designed to keep a clearer record of discussion points, participants, decisions, and supported next steps.
